When Jay first discovered BubbaKoo’s Burritos, he immediately saw something special. A business partner had launched a location in Connecticut and experienced great success with it, and Jay knew the concept had the potential to thrive somewhere new. Already being involved in the food industry, he felt inspired to bring the brand to Long Island where customers are always looking for fresh ideas and exciting flavors. It was different, it was fun, and most importantly, it offered something that Jay felt the community had not seen yet.

BubbaKoo’s stands out from the typical fast casual burrito scene in several ways. The experience begins the moment a customer steps inside. The restaurants carry a relaxed beachy type of atmosphere, decorated with surfboards, bright green accents, and lively music. For Jay, the goal is simple. He wants customers to feel welcomed, comfortable, and cared for the moment they walk in. Great food matters, but Jay believes that great service and a memorable environment matter just as much. He makes a point to greet visitors personally whenever he is in the store, grateful that they chose his restaurant when there are countless options across Long Island.

Food is where BubbaKoo’s truly sets itself apart. The menu is packed with inventive options that customers do not often see anywhere else, and the wide range of sauces along with the ability to fully customize each meal keeps people coming back. One of the biggest highlights is the hibachi style steak and shrimp, cooked fresh on the grill right in front of the customer, which turns a simple order into an experience. And even with so many choices, Jay has a clear personal favorite. He always recommends the Nashville Hot Chicken Burrito, made with crispy chicken tossed in a bold Nashville inspired sauce, paired with cilantro lime rice, black beans, sour cream, cheese and crunchy pickles, all wrapped in a warm tortilla that brings together heat, texture and comfort in every bite.

Community support has been strong in both Huntington and Hicksville. Jay and his team stay involved by participating in school events, fundraisers, and local partnerships. One of their most meaningful achievements has been converting both locations to full Halal certification. It was a major undertaking that no other BubbaKoo’s in the country had attempted, but it opened the doors for a wider audience while keeping the same great flavors for everyone.
